# InkLedger Environments

InkLedger, our PDF invoice renderer, runs in three environments: dev, staging, and production. Each environment has its own font cache, template bucket, and render queue. New team members should verify staging parity before promoting any template change. Please read each setting carefully before editing anything. The staging environment currently uses the following configuration values.

deployment values, yadup-tajof:
oliath:
  log_level: debug
  metrics_host: metrics.oliath.zemvarlabs.internal
  pool_size: 4

Q: How do I get edit rights on the Fennelgrove wiki?

A: Access is role-based. Viewers get read-only by default; editor and admin roles are granted per space. Ask your team lead to approve the role, then the wiki admins apply it — usually same day. For urgent changes or stuck requests, contact the admin group directly.

alerts address for tahaf-hawep: frawyn@tolvaqlabs.corp

# Service Accounts: String Extraction

The `extract-i18n` script pulls translatable strings from all Bramblewick repos and pushes them to the Glossa service. It runs under the `i18n-extractor` service account. Do not run it under your personal account; Glossa rate-limits individual users aggressively. The account has write access to the staging catalog only. Set the token in your shell before invoking the script. The current staging token is below.

API key for kahap-kafog: zpat15_6qzxZ7YR8aDwjmp

Subject: Audit-log viewer ownership change

Effective Monday, ownership of the Ledgerpane audit-log viewer transfers from the Platform Tooling squad to Trust Engineering. Access review cadence stays quarterly. Retention settings and export controls are unchanged; any gaps found during your review should be filed against the new owning team. For sign-off and escalation, the responsible party is named below.

approver of hahog-hahap = Ulaath Praael